If you are an alien spouse of a member of the United States military, you must meet the requirements set forth in paragraph (a) of section 319 of the Act. Those requirements include that you must submit an original and properly executed certificate of an overseas assignment, DD Form 1278, in order to file your petition for naturalization.

DD Form 1278 is a document required for military spouses to support their application for naturalization. The form is issued by the military commander and must be filed at the nearest Immigration and Naturalization Service office. DD Form 1278 must be issued at least 90 days before the dependents’ scheduled date of travel to the new duty station.

This document must be submitted by applicants who are being assigned overseas. It certifies that the applicant has concurrent travel orders and that they are authorized to accompany their spouse to a foreign country. To submit this document, the applicant must provide two completed fingerprint cards. Fingerprints can be taken at an overseas USCIS field office or a U.S. military base, or at a USCIS Application Support Center in the United States.
